Mysql外检约束的参照操作
来源:互联网 发布:阿里云按量付费1g 编辑:程序博客网 时间:2024/05/18 02:22
创建子表
CREATE TABLES users2(
id SMALLINT PRIMARY KEY AUTO_INCREMENT UNSIGNED,
username VARCHAR(20) NOT NULL,
pid UNSIGNED SMALLINT
FOREIGN KEY(pid) REFERENCES provinces(id) ON DELETE CASCADE
);
插入数据
INSERT provinces(pname) VALUES('A');
INSERT provinces(pname) VALUES('B');
INSERT provinces(pname) VALUES('C');
插入子表数据
INSERT users2(username,pid) VALUES("Tom",1);
INSERT users2(username,pid) VALUES("Tom",2);
INSERT users2(username,pid) VALUES("Tom",3);
INSERT users2(username,pid) VALUES("Tom",4);//这个是错误的超出限制了
删除键
DELETE FROM provinces WHERE id=3;
相应的子表中的数据也被删除了
0 0
- Mysql外检约束的参照操作
- MySQL-外键约束的参照操作
- MySQL 外键约束的参照操作
- MYSQL数据库(六)- 外键约束的参照操作
- mysql学习2—外键约束的参照操作
- 外键约束的参照操作
- MySql数据库的基本操作-外键约束的参照操作-父表变化,子表的动作
- MySQL 的外键与参照完整性
- mysql操作表的约束
- MySQL操作表的约束
- mysql 外键的作用,级联操作,起到约束作用
- MySQL学习10:外键约束下的更新操作
- 实体完整性约束 参照完整性约束 左外连接 右外连接 关系表达式的优化 SQL
- MySQL中操作表的约束问题
- mysql关于唯一性约束的操作
- MySQL数据库(操作表的约束)
- Mysql的约束介绍与操作
- mysql数据表的约束及操作
- 关于genymotion安装的一些问题汇总
- 提高zxing生成二维码的容错率及zxing生成二维码的边框设置
- LightOJ 1294 Positive Negative Sign 求和的升级版 暑期练习T
- 栈帧
- 在QT的界面工程中添加一个简单的线程socket通信
- Mysql外检约束的参照操作
- 算分与数据结构 - 冒泡思想
- 第十五周程序-阅读程序-5
- 【leetcode】171. Excel Sheet Column Number
- Android Scroller大揭秘
- 第十二周项目1-实现复数类中的运算符重载(2)
- 完美cvCreateVideoWriter写出AVI文件为空的问题
- 第十二周上机实践项目4:String类的构造
- 关于ScheduledExecutorService执行一段时间之后就不执行的问